Dr Erik Olsman appointed professor of Spiritual Care at PThU

17 November 2023

The Executive Board of the Protestant Theological University (PThU) has appointed Dr Erik Olsman as professor of Spiritual Care. On Friday 17 November, the Synod of the Protestant Church in the Netherlands approved the decision for his appointment.

Erik Olsman has been associate professor of Spiritual Care at PThU since 2001.

Hope

Erik Olsman's research is concentrated around the theme of 'Hope'. The central question is what role the notion of 'hope' plays within the field of Spiritual Care. And specifically what 'hope' means for people with psychological, physical, mental or other disabilities.

Background

Before joining PThU as associate professor in 2020, Olsman (1980) worked as a spiritual carer in psychiatry and palliative care. He also worked as a medical ethicist in academic hospitals.
